publicclassHexConversion{publicstaticvoidmain(String[]args){intnumber=255;StringhexString=String.format("%02x",number);System.out.println("十六进制字符串: "+hexString);// 输出 ff}} 1. 2. 3. 4. 5. 6. 7. 在这个代码中,String.format()方法可以用来格式化字符串,其中%02x表示将数字转换为两位的...
您可以根据需要将其替换为将字符串输出到其他位置的代码。 完整代码示例 以下是完整的Java代码示例,展示了如何将整数转换为十六进制字符串: publicclassIntToHexExample{publicstaticvoidmain(String[]args){intnumber=10;StringhexString=Integer.toHexString(number);System.out.println("转换后的十六进制字符串为:"+hexSt...
首先,我们需要定义一个int类型的变量并给它赋值。例如: java int number = 255; 使用Java中的Integer.toHexString()方法将该int转换为十六进制字符串: Java的Integer类提供了一个名为toHexString()的静态方法,该方法接受一个int参数并返回其十六进制字符串表示。使用该方法将int转换为十六进制字符串: java String ...
String lhex = Long.toHexString(lvar); 这样就可以得16进制的字符串了。当要从十六进制转化成十进制的时候也很方便: Integer.parseInt(hex, 16); Long.parseLong(hex, 16); 当int和long变量的值都是正数的时候,这样做一点问题都没问题,但当int和long变量的值为负数的时候,问题就出现了: int var = -23243...
java-将整数转成高低字节的十六进制字符串 /*** 字节流排序低字节在前高字节在后 *@paramcount *@return*/publicstaticString Lowhigh(Integer count){//分别取出int的高字节跟低字节intbig = (count & 0xFF00) >> 8;intlittle = count & 0xFF;...
java十进制数向十六进制数转换的三种方法 第一种方法: 代码语言:javascript 复制 Integer.toHexString(int i); 代码语言:javascript 复制 Integer.toString(int it,int radix) 其中Integer.toString(int i, int radix)包括Integer中的toBinaryString(int i)、toOctalString(int i)、toHexString(int i)。
我们需要了解什么是十六进制。十六进制是一种逢16进1的进位制,用0-9和A-F共16个字符表示。在计算机中,十六进制常用于表示二进制数据,因为它可以简洁地表示二进制数,且易于阅读和书写。 在Java中,我们可以使用Integer类和Long类的toHexString方法将整数转换为十六进制字符串。这两个方法分别接受一个int值和一个long...
public static void main(String[] args) throws Exception{ byte b1 = (byte) 45; System.out.println("1.字节转10进制:" + byte2Int(b1)); int i = 89; System.out.println("2.10进制转字节:" + int2Byte(i)); byte[] b2 = new byte[]{(byte)0xFF, (byte)0x5F, (byte)0x6, (byte)0x...
使用java.math.BigInteger,构造函数BigInteger(String val, int radix) :将指定基数的 BigInteger 的字符串表示形式转换为 BigInteger。new BigInteger("01040000000100000001010000005B94D910DE8F1E41ED66466", 16).toString()即可 Java是一种可以撰写跨平台应用软件的面向对象的程序设计语言。Java 技术具有...
步骤1:将int类型的整数转换为16进制字符串 intnum=255;// 定义一个int类型的整数StringhexString=Integer.toHexString(num);// 将int类型的整数转换为16进制字符串System.out.println("十进制数255转换为十六进制数为:"+hexString); 1. 2. 3. int num = 255;:定义一个int类型的整数num为255; ...